What are the symptoms of water in gasoline affecting the engine?

6Answers
MacBlakely
07/29/2025, 03:20:57 AM

If there is water in the gasoline, it will affect the normal combustion of gasoline in the cylinders, leading to symptoms such as abnormal engine shaking, poor acceleration, and difficulty starting the car. 1. Abnormal engine shaking: Abnormal engine shaking is mainly caused by the insufficient mixing and combustion of fuel and gas in the engine cylinders. Reasons include water in the gasoline, severe engine carbon deposits, excessively high engine temperature, and clogged engine fuel lines. 2. Poor acceleration: Gasoline-powered vehicles rely on burning gasoline to drive the engine and move the car. If water is mixed into the gasoline, it essentially cuts off the power system at the source. Naturally, the vehicle will exhibit symptoms of poor acceleration. 3. Difficulty starting: When water is mixed into the gasoline, the spark plugs have trouble igniting the fuel properly during startup, leading to issues such as difficulty starting the car or failure to start.

I remember after that refueling, the car was particularly hard to start, buzzing a few times but not firing up. It barely started eventually, with the engine shaking like a sieve, lacking power when driving, struggling to climb hills, and even stalling for no reason when parked. Opening the hood, I saw excessive white smoke from the exhaust pipe, which didn’t smell like the usual gasoline but had a damp odor instead. This situation usually happens when water mixes with the gasoline. Since water can’t burn, it clogs the fuel lines, potentially contaminating the fuel pump or injectors, and in severe cases, it can corrode internal engine components. Later at the repair shop, the mechanic said the water in the fuel tank needed to be drained completely before refilling with fresh fuel. Driving for a short while might not cause immediate issues, but prolonged exposure would definitely harm the car. It’s advisable to choose reliable gas stations and be cautious after rain or when there’s standing water near the fuel pump to avoid such troubles.

After driving for so many years, I once encountered water in the gasoline. At first, the car started slowly, requiring multiple attempts to barely get it running. Once on the road, acceleration was weak, especially when going uphill—the engine sounded strange, almost like it was gasping for air. When idling, the car body shook slightly, and the tachometer needle fluctuated erratically. In severe cases, the engine would stall directly. Later, I looked into the cause and found that water had separated from the gasoline in the fuel tank, clogging the injection system, leading to incomplete combustion and wasted fuel. The repair was relatively simple: draining the tank and adding fuel system cleaner to flush the lines. A reminder to everyone: pay attention to the cleanliness of gas stations when refueling, avoid cheap, low-quality fuel, and regularly inspect the fuel system during maintenance to prevent unexpected issues.

As a car repair enthusiast, I've noticed abnormal engine performance when gasoline contains water: delayed starting, severe engine shaking, sluggish acceleration with loud noises while driving, and frequent white smoke from the exhaust pipe. The check is simple—extract some fuel to see if water separates. Solutions include draining the fuel tank, adding a water-removing agent, or replacing the fuel. Regular maintenance should focus on ensuring the fuel cap is sealed and the refueling environment is clean to prevent water ingress, which is more cost-effective and worry-free than expensive repairs after problems arise.

How to flatten the rear seats of the Tiggo 3x?

To flatten the rear seats of the Tiggo 3x, follow these steps: Reach your hand directly under the seat cushion and forcefully lift the front part upwards until the front buckle ring is released. This process requires some effort. Once the rear seats are flattened, it can significantly increase the trunk space. The Tiggo 3x is a compact SUV under the Chery brand, with dimensions of 4200mm in length, 1760mm in width, and 1570mm in height. It has a wheelbase of 2555mm, a fuel tank capacity of 48 liters, and a curb weight of 1238kg. The front suspension of the Tiggo 3x uses a MacPherson strut independent suspension, while the rear suspension employs a torsion beam non-independent suspension.
